Most Bulgarians want only restoration of up to EUR 100,000 deposits at CCB

Photo: BGNES

74 percent of Bulgarians want only deposits to the tune of no more than EUR 100,000 at Corporative Commercial Bank to be covered, a public research shows. Other 11.4 percent want only deposits with transparency in their origin to be restored. 11.9 percent say that all deposits should be fully covered. Obviously the society wants the law to be implemented the way it has been acting. Barely 1/10 of the citizens uphold the intention for a change of the law and state support for the full recovery of all deposits. Research data also shows that the trust in the bank system remains higher than the one in state institutions and political parties.
